Dalit Panchayat president protests after she stopped from entering office in Andhra Pradesh

Many villagers of Kallumadi Panchayat in Andhra Pradesh’s Ananatpur protested against the casteism, after the president of Kallumadi Panchayat who is from Dalit community, was not allowed to enter the village secretariat office on Wednesday.

According to The Hindu report, when the newly elected president Fakkeeramma tried to enter the secretariat, the employees there locked the premises and did not allow her to enter.

The employees were followers of former Panchayat president from YSR Congress, Saubhagyamma.

Fakkeeramma had contested as a rebel YSRCP candidate after the president post was reserved for the SCs.

Fakkeeramma who sat in a dharna front of the locked entrance of the president’s office, said reporters that she was not handed over the charge.

The villagers who came out in support of her with plastic pots, raised slogans against the “autocratic behaviour of upper caste people”
